SBI raises $300 million under RBI's ECB swap window

State Bank of India has raised $300 million through Regulation-S senior unsecured floating-rate notes issued via its London branch, under the Reserve Bank of India's concessional external commercial borrowings swap window announced on June 5. The three-year bonds carry a coupon of SOFR plus 100 basis points, with interest payable quarterly; the RBI facility lets qualifying public sector undertakings and infrastructure firms hedge ECBs through a forex swap at a fixed annual rate of 1.5%. The article also notes Capri Global Capital is preparing to raise around $300-500 million via overseas bonds under its existing $1 billion Global Medium Term Note programme.
